17434-90-1,174349-26-9,174350-05-1,17435-12-0,174351-38-3,17435-62-0 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 17434-90-1,174349-26-9,174350-05-1,17435-12-0,174351-38-3,17435-62-0 and related compounds.
17434-90-1
174349-26-9
17435-62-0
174350-05-1
174351-38-3
17435-12-0